Understanding the Mechanics of the Chicken Road Game
At its heart, the chicken road game presents a simple concept: a virtual chicken attempts to cross a road fraught with obstacles. With each step the chicken takes, the multiplier increases, escalating the potential payout. However, the chicken can be met with a host of perils – fast-moving vehicles, mischievous foxes, and other hazards – that instantly end the game. Understanding the odds and recognizing when to ‘cash out’ before disaster strikes is central to mastering this game.
The appeal of the game lies in its accessibility. There aren’t complex rules to learn or intricate strategies to memorize. It’s about instinct, observation, and a degree of calculated risk. While the outcome is largely determined by chance, astute players can leverage their understanding of the fluctuations in multipliers and potential dangers to significantly enhance their chances of success.

Understanding Variance and Bankroll Management
The chicken road game, like all casino games, is subject to variance. Variance refers to the fluctuations in outcomes over time. Even a skilled player can experience periods of losses, and a lucky player can win big despite making suboptimal decisions. Effective bankroll management is crucial to mitigate the impact of variance and ensure long-term sustainability.
A sensible approach involves setting a budget for the game and sticking to it, regardless of whether you are winning or losing. It’s also important to avoid chasing losses – attempting to recoup previous losses by increasing your bets or taking on greater risks is a recipe for disaster. Discipline and a rational mindset are key to navigate the inevitable ups and downs of the game.

Bet Sizing Strategies
Another facet of bankroll management is determining an appropriate bet size. Avoid betting a large percentage of your bankroll on a single game, as this increases the risk of a significant loss. A common guideline is to bet no more than 1-5% of your bankroll per round. Furthermore, consider adjusting your bet size based on your recent performance – increasing your bet after a period of losses is a risky move, while slightly increasing it after a winning streak can be a way to capitalize on your good fortune.

The Role of RNG (Random Number Generator)
The fairness of the chicken road game, and all online casino games, is guaranteed by the use of a Random Number Generator (RNG). An RNG is a sophisticated algorithm that produces a sequence of numbers that are entirely random and unpredictable. Reputable casinos are required to have their RNGs independently tested and certified by third-party agencies to ensure their integrity. Understanding this fundamental principle helps to quell unwarranted suspicions about the fairness of the game and allows players to focus on enjoyment of the game rather than the mechanics of the RNG.
